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
778 22045 462636 54
54044905070 53484296
54044905070 53484296
960943011 690113844 75189874 0964474
All about undefined
Interested in learning more?
54044905070 53484296
960943011 690113844 75189874 0964474
See more
8711 623210127 71
41036025976 413 7180032
See more
58661973 7713413201 799358
883 3715 46
See more